在编程的世界里,寻找两点之间的最短路径是一个常见的问题。今天,让我们一起探索一种经典算法——Floyd-Warshall算法,并用Java语言实现它。🌐
首先,了解一下Floyd-Warshall算法的基本原理。它是一种动态规划算法,用于解决所有节点对之间的最短路径问题。🌟
接下来,我们来看看如何用Java编写代码来实现这个算法。在开始之前,确保你有一个合适的IDE(如IntelliJ IDEA或Eclipse),以及对Java基础语法的了解。👩💻
然后,在代码实现中,我们需要定义一个二维数组来存储图中的距离信息。通过迭代更新这个数组,直到找到所有节点间的最短路径。🛠️
最后,测试你的算法是否正确。试着输入不同的图数据,看看输出结果是否符合预期。👏
通过以上步骤,你就可以成功地使用Java实现Floyd-Warshall算法了!🚀
希望这篇简短的教程对你有所帮助,让你能够更轻松地理解和应用Floyd-Warshall算法。📚
算法 Java 编程